The Jack Frost is a vibrant and frosty cocktail that evokes the feeling of a winter wonderland with its bright blue color and tropical flavors. This cocktail combines the sweetness of pineapple juice and cream of coconut with the crispness of blue curaçao and the kick of vodka. It's a visually stunning and refreshing drink that's perfect for beach-themed parties or anytime you want a taste of the tropics.

Instructions:

  1. Fill a blender with ice cubes. The amount of ice you use will depend on how thick you want your frozen cocktail to be. Start with about 1 to 2 cups of ice.

  2. Add the pineapple juice, blue curaçao, vodka, and cream of coconut to the blender.

  3. Blend all the ingredients together until you achieve the desired consistency. Blend for a shorter time for a slushier texture or longer for a smoother, more frozen consistency.

  4. Once the mixture is well blended and the ice is completely crushed, stop blending.

  5. Pour the vibrant blue Jack Frost cocktail into glasses immediately.

  6. Serve your Jack Frost cocktail right away, preferably in chilled glasses or with fun tropical garnishes like pineapple wedges, maraschino cherries, or cocktail umbrellas.

The Jack Frost cocktail is known for its eye-catching color and refreshing taste. The pineapple juice and cream of coconut provide a tropical sweetness, while the blue curaçao not only adds a stunning blue hue but also contributes a hint of orange flavor. The vodka gives the cocktail a bit of a kick while balancing the sweetness.
